TIPS FOR A SUCCESSFUL SWEETHEART PROGRAM
Reasons for your chapter to have a Sweetheart:
A. To help with chapter activities
B. To help recruit new members.
C. To have a good friend to all the members.
D. To represent the chapter at Workshop and Conclave.
Selection process:
A. Set a date for your election before October 24th.
B. Contact young ladies between the ages of 14 and 18 to tryout. If your chapter requires the ladies to be either a Rainbow or Job's Daughter, contact the assemblies and bethels in your area and issue an invitation for them to tryout. The candidate’s parents should be aware of the duties of the sweetheart and give their consent for her participation.
C. Decide if they will do a talent presentation and/or answer questions and inform the candidates of the requirements for the evening's competition.
D. Each candidate should bring a written resume so it can be read with her talent presentation or question/answer segment. Make your questions easy to answer, i.e., what can you do to help our chapter, will you be available to go to Workshop and Conclave and other activities the chapter, etc.
E. Voting should be done by all the DeMolays at the meeting and the winner announced that evening. If you want to have a dance, do it to honor your new sweetheart at a later date, not to announce the winner.
Your sweetheart should be friendly and out-going to all the DeMolays in your chapter.
It is usually not a good idea to elect a sweetheart just because she is the sister of or dating
one of your brothers. You should always treat your sweetheart as a lady and you should always act like a
gentleman when she is around. Remember to keep her informed about all chapter activities and make her
feel she is included and you want her participation.
